 seen 5 bulls up there the other day. went along for a muzzy quility tag 2 years ago..................... all i can say is scout scout scout we went up every weekend up until it opend if u want a nice bull scout stay away from the roads...... u can drive up there and shoot a rag horn any day but if u put boots on the ground u will find some nice ones. theres some big boys of course we passed up one to many and came out with a 5 point but we got greedy to late in the season hahaha no matter what it was the best week of my life hearing all them bulls hahaha

most guys will hike in for a couple of days then there legs or spirit will quit. If your able to spike in a couple miles your ahead of the game . being a lil crazy doesn't hurt either . If your doing a solo hunt i'd recommend partnering up with another tag holder . if its hot you will have to double time to get one out .  get away from the campers and weekend warriors will increase your hunt ten fold . remember its not how far you can hike but how far can you pack an elk
